首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
js上传
订阅
DARRELL
更多收藏集
微信扫码分享
微信
新浪微博
QQ
8篇文章 · 0订阅
详解:怎样实现前端裁剪上传图片功能
由于前端是不能直接操作本地文件的,要么通过用户点击选择文件或者拖拽的方式,要么使用 flash 等第三方的控件,但 flash 日渐衰落,所以使用 flash 还是不提倡的。同时 html5 崛起,提供了很多的 api 操控,可以在前端使用原生的 api 实现图片的处理,这样可以减少后端服务器的压力,同时对用户也是友好的。
详解:怎样实现前端裁剪上传图片功能
由于前端是不能直接操作本地文件的,要么通过用户点击选择文件或者拖拽的方式,要么使用 flash 等第三方的控件,但 flash 日渐衰落,所以使用 flash 还是不提倡的。同时 html5 崛起,提供了很多的 api 操控,可以在前端使用原生的 api 实现图片的处理,这样可以减少后端服务器的压力,同时对用户也是友好的
图片纯前端JS压缩的实现
以上就是图片前端压缩并上传demo的完整演示。 要想使用JS实现图片的压缩效果,原理其实很简单,核心API就是使用canvas的drawImage()方法。 各参数具体含义可以参见“Canvas API中文文档-drawImage”,这里不展开。 把大图片画在一张小画布上,压缩…
前端本地文件操作与上传
第一种是最常用的手段,通常还会自定义一个按钮,然后盖在它上面,因为type="file"的input不好改变样式。如下代码写一个选择控件,并放在form里面: 可以看到文件的路径是一个假的路径,也就是说在浏览器无法获取到文件的真实存放位置。同时FormData打印出来是一个空的…
图片上传知识点梳理
在日常项目开发中,图片上传是一个十分常见的场景。而现在的各种UI框架都提供了自己的上传组件,网上第三方的上传组件也多如牛毛。可能你早已习惯了直接使用这些现成的组件,然而对于其具体的实现,却并未深入解析。本文将通过简单的代码,为你解析图片上传的各个知识点。 既然是上传,肯定需要使…
WebUploader - 文件上传组件
WebUploader 是一个简单的以 HTML5 为主,FLASH 为辅的现代文件上传组件。在现代的浏览器里面能充分发挥 HTML5 的优势,同时又不摒弃主流 IE 浏览器,延用原来的 FLASH 运行时,兼容 IE6+,Andorid 4+,IOS 6+。两套运行时,同样的调用方式,可供用户任意选用。 支持大文件分片并发上传,极大的提高了文件上传效率。
两种文件上传的实现-Ajax 上传和 form+iframe
话说现在很多很多项目需要用到文件上传,自从有了 HTML5 之后,上传就变的超级简单了。HTML5 支持多图片上传,而且支持 ajax 上传!而且支持上传之前图片的预览!而且支持图片拖拽上传!而且还是纯粹利用 file 控件实现!而且代码还超级简单!!!原谅我这个没见过世面的人这么激动 ==,但是说真的,有这么多优点,想不让人称赞都难啊!